People in Israel, Syria and Iran all witnessed the same spiral UFO careening through the night sky Thursday, prompting a flurry of speculation about its origins.

Nevertheless, the swirling object spotted in the Mideast Thursday is very similar to the effect seen during missile tests. The same type of light was viewed over Norway in 2009, when the Russians were conducting a rocket test.
Was this spiral UFO actually a dry run of a Russian intercontinental ballistic missile (ICBM)?
